About

Dr. Naomi Ozaki is a Neonatal-Perinatal Physician practicing in Torrance, CA. Dr. Ozaki cares for the critically ill newborn and premature infants. Neonatal-Perinatal Physicians treat conditions such as breathing disorders, birth defects, infections, and any other life-threatening medical problems. They coordinate with their young patients families and other physicians to determine appropriate treatment.
